Pune 2025 Stamp Duty and Registration Fees

Read Time:-1 Min

Real estate transactions are legally subject to stamp duty levied by the state government.  It serves as proof of ownership and the legality of the sale agreement and ensures that the transfer of property rights is recognised by the law.  A real estate transaction is deemed legally invalid if stamp duty and registration fees are not paid. 

The Maharashtra government kept Pune's registration fees and stamp duty the same in 2025. 

Ownership Type

Stamp Duty (incl. 1% Metro Cess)

Registration Fee

Total

Male

7%

1%

8%

Female

6%

1%

7%

Male+Female

6.5%

1%

7.5%

Female+Female

6%

1%

7%

Male+ Male

7%

1%

8%

 

Area-Wise Stamp Duty in Pune

Pune Areas

Stamp Duty Rates

Within Gram Panchayat limit

4%

Within Panchayat or Rural areas under MMRDA

5%

Within Cantonment area or Municipal Corporation limits

5%
